Overview This page contains the latest trade data of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ai. In 2022,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ai were the world's 4136th most traded product, with a total trade of $92.4M. Between 2021 and 2022 the exports of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ai decreased by -10.4%, from $103M to $92.4M. Trade in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ai represent 0.00039% of total world trade.

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ai are a part of Retail Cotton Yarn.

Exports In 2022 the top exporters of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ai  were China ($16.5M), Denmark ($14.2M), Turkey ($11.4M), Italy ($7.76M), and Egypt ($6.22M).

Imports In 2022 the top importers of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ai were Germany ($11.1M), United States ($9.02M), Netherlands ($6.18M), France ($5.19M), and Sweden ($4.27M).

Ranking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ai ranks 3665th in the Product Complexity Index (PCI).

Between 2021 and 2022, the exports of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ai grew the fastest in China ($3.72M), Austria ($1.96M), Singapore ($1.73M), Egypt ($1.15M), and Denmark ($755k).

Between 2021 and 2022, the fastest growing importers of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ai were Sweden ($2.76M), Vietnam ($1.95M), Germany ($1.5M), Indonesia ($1.34M), and Italy ($962k).

This chart shows the evolution of the market concentration of exports of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ai.

In 2022, market concentration measured using Shannon Entropy, was 4.12. This means that most of the exports of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ai are explained by 17 countries.

This map shows which countries export or import more of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ai. Each country is colored based on the difference in exports and imports of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ai during 2022.

In 2022, the countries that had a largest trade value in exports than in imports of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ai were China ($15.2M), Denmark ($11.9M), Turkey ($10.4M), Egypt ($6.07M), and Italy ($3.83M).

In 2022, the countries that had a largest trade value in imports than in exports of Cotton yarn (except sewing thread) <85% cotton, retai were Germany ($5.84M), United States ($4.94M), France ($4.37M), Netherlands ($4.37M), and Sweden ($3.67M).
